FSF : Abdoulaye Sow pressenti pour un rôle stratégique
Following his defeat in the election for the presidency of the Senegalese Professional Football League (LSFP) on July 29, Abdoulaye Saydou Sow, former minister and historic figure in Senegalese football, could make a strategic return to the Senegalese Football Federation (FSF) as Secretary General.
According to L'Observateur, "his name keeps coming up behind the scenes at the federation."
With his experience as a former vice-president of the FSF and his knowledge of the organization, Sow is presented as a major asset to ensure institutional continuity and coordinate the activities of the federation.
Since the election of Abdoulaye Fall as president of the FSF, the same source notes that Sow accompanies the new president on his travels and already plays the role of unofficial right-hand man.
Observers and consultants, quoted by the daily newspaper of the Future Media Group, consider his return as a useful repositioning, allowing him to capitalize on his expertise while guaranteeing stability and continuity in Senegalese football.
